Civilization 3 is by far the best turn based strategy game ever made. Despite its lack of a multiplayer element. Basically the game plays similar to the previous Civ game, there where several changes in the rules of how units can use roads and rail in enemy territory. The game also has borders for your nation drawn onto the map, so for the first time you can see what you control. The graphics are quite pretty, but nothing like some of today's real-time strategy games. Still the game play of Civ 3 is solid, and will generally get a player hooked for a long time.
The only down side to the game so far, has been a lack of multiplayer, and there is still a minute chance a spearman can kill a main battle tank. But other than that it's a great game worthy of an 8/10.
